10 Easy Crochet Patterns for Absolute Beginners

Embarking on Your Crochet Journey
Starting your crochet journey can be both exciting and overwhelming. The world of crochet offers a myriad of possibilities, and as a beginner, it's essential to start with projects that are not only simple but also rewarding. In this blog post, we will explore 10 easy crochet patterns that are perfect for absolute beginners. These patterns will allow you to practice your skills while creating beautiful handmade pieces.
1. Basic Crochet Dishcloth
The basic crochet dishcloth is an excellent starting point for beginners. This simple square cloth utilizes single crochet stitches, making it perfect for practicing your tension control. By completing this project, you will gain confidence in your ability to maintain consistent stitch size, a crucial skill in crochet.
2. Cozy Crochet Scarf
The cozy crochet scarf is another beginner-friendly project that allows you to work with double crochet stitches. Ideal for chilly days, this simple scarf will not only keep you warm but also help you practice your double crochet technique. This project is great for honing your skills while creating a stylish accessory.
3. Simple Beanie
Learning to work in the round is an essential crochet skill, and the simple beanie is a perfect introduction. Using half-double crochet stitches, this easy beanie pattern will guide you through the process of creating a cozy hat. Once completed, you will have a functional and fashionable piece that showcases your newfound skills.
4. Granny Square
The classic granny square is a foundational crochet technique that every beginner should master. These squares can be made in various colors and are perfect for creating blankets, bags, or even garments. Working on granny squares will enhance your understanding of crochet construction and give you a versatile piece to use in future projects.
5. Crochet Coaster
Why not start your crochet journey with something small like a crochet coaster? This small project uses basic stitches to create a round coaster, making it ideal for beginners. It's an excellent way to practice your stitch consistency while producing a cute and practical item for your home.
6. Simple Tote Bag
Creating a simple tote bag is a functional next step in your crochet practice. This beginner-friendly pattern typically uses single crochet stitches. It allows you to practice increasing and decreasing stitches, which is essential for shaping your projects.
7. Easy Crochet Flowers
Easy crochet flowers are a delightful way to practice your stitchwork. They can be used as embellishments for various projects or made into a beautiful bouquet. These small patterns are quick to make and can be a perfect introduction to adding a decorative touch to your crochet repertoire.
8. Chunky Crochet Blanket
A chunky crochet blanket can be a satisfying project for beginners. Using a larger hook and bulky yarn allows for quicker progress, making it less daunting. The repetitive nature of this pattern will provide a relaxing crochet experience while resulting in a cozy throw.
9. Simple Headband
The simple headband is a practical accessory that can be made in no time. Utilizing basic stitches, this pattern is versatile and can be customized to suit your style. It's an excellent project for honing your skills and creating a quick and stylish piece.
10. Easy Crochet Pot Holder
Lastly, the easy crochet pot holder is a functional project that combines practicality with creativity. This beginner-friendly pattern often employs double crochet stitches to create a sturdy and safe surface for hot items. Completing this project will give you the confidence to tackle more complex patterns in the future.
